In India, a lawyer's dress code is administered by the Bar Council of India Rules laid down under Chapter IV in the Advocates Act, 1961. Therefore, every advocate in India has to wear a black robe or coat over a white shirt crowned at the neck with a white band.

Is there a dress code for courts in India?

Advocates appearing in the Supreme Court, High Courts, Subordinate Courts, Tribunals or Authorities shall wear the following as part of their dress which shall be sober and dignified. I. ADVOCATES:- ( a) a black buttoned up coat, chapkan, achkan, black sherwani and white bands with Advocates' Gowns.

What is the dress code for a female lawyer in India?

Lady advocates: 2. (a) black and full or half-sleeve jacket or blouse, white collar, stiff or soft, and white bands with advocates' gowns; (b) sarees or long skirts (white or black or any mellow or subdued colour without any print or design) or flares (white, black or black-striped or gray):

Is there a dress code for court in India?

The dress of advocates has to be as specified in the Bar Council of India Rules: A black buttoned up coat, chapkan, achkan, black sherwani and white bands with Advocates' Gowns. A black open breast coat. white shirt, white collar, stiff or soft, and white bands with Advocates' Gowns.

What are Indian lawyers called?

Generally, a lawyer practicing before judicial tribunals and courts in India is called an “Advocate”.
